Vandalism and Public Art: Protecting Cultural Heritage in the Digital Age

The recent incident in Bucaramanga, where an iconic sculpture by Fernando Botero was defaced during a protest, highlights a growing concern for cultural heritage amid public demonstrations. As cities worldwide grapple with balancing expression and preservation, the need to protect public art becomes increasingly urgent.

The Role of Public Art in Urban Landscapes

Public art serves as the cultural heartbeat of urban areas, offering communal identity and dialogue platforms. The ‘Gorda’ sculpture in Bucaramanga, like other Botero pieces around the globe, embodies this function. It symbolizes artistic freedom and enriches public spaces. However, these artistic treasures remain vulnerable, as evidenced by recurring vandalism.

Comprehending the Legal and Ethical Implications

Legal ramifications surrounding vandalism are a hot topic. Commentators on various social platforms have argued for equal justice, paralleling the condemnation faced by persons like Daneidy Barrera Rojas for instigating violence. This case underscores the need for strict legal measures against the defacement of cultural assets, irrespective of the perpetrator’s profile.

Authorities must enact deterrents while fostering community values concerning their cultural heritage. Regular workshops and awareness programs can inform citizens of the significance of public art and legal consequences of damaging it.

Advancements in Protecting Public Artworks

With technological advancements, several strategies emerge to safeguard public art. Surveillance technologies, such as smart cameras with AI capabilities, can detect vandalism attempts in real-time. Additionally, protective coatings can be applied to artworks to make them less susceptible to damage.

Case studies from cities like New York and Barcelona reveal the effectiveness of community involvement programs, which empower locals to act as stewards of art. Such initiatives have led to a marked reduction in vandalism incidents.

The Intersection of Culture, Politics, and Social Movements

Public art often becomes the focal point during social and political protests. As protests evolve, respecting cultural artifacts during demonstrations will require dialogue and education about the significance of these pieces within public spaces.

Active collaboration between government entities, artists, and communities can create a harmonious environment where public art thrives safely. Implementing cultural sensitivity training in varying social gatherings can prevent unnecessary destruction.

Empowering Women Through Narrative

Feminist discourse has long been a catalyst for social change. As we look to the future, the narratives women create will likely play an even greater role in shaping societal perspectives on gender equality. Deeply personal and collectively resonant, these narratives challenge traditional power dynamics and celebrate diverse female experiences.

The Power of Feminist Quotes

Quotes from influential women continue to inspire action and reflection. As we approach future milestones for women’s rights, these powerful words will persist as tools for advocacy. They don’t just capture historical struggles; they also embody aspirations for an equitable world.

Read more powerful feminist quotes

Inclusive Leadership

Increasingly, leadership roles are being filled by women who bring diverse perspectives to the table. Companies like IBM and Microsoft see notable success with women in executive positions, showing that gender-diverse teams can drive innovation and profitability.

“Did you know? A 2021 study found that companies with more women leaders outperform those with less gender diversity by 27% on profitability measures.”

Intersectionality: Beyond Single-Issue Advocacy

The future of feminism is intersectional, acknowledging that gender cannot be separated from race, class, and other identity factors. Activists like Kimberlé Crenshaw, who coined the term “intersectionality,” provide frameworks for understanding these interconnected struggles.

Educational Reforms and Gender Equity

Schools are implementing curricula that emphasize gender equality and teach young people about the contributions of women across disciplines. These programs aim to empower future generations with knowledge and empathy.

Challenges and Opportunities Ahead

Tech Industry: A Gender Equality Battleground

The technology sector is an arena for significant gender equality advancements. Initiatives like Encode Women aim to break down barriers for women in tech, addressing both hiring biases and retention issues.

Pro Tip: Encouraging Diverse Hiring

Companies should adopt practices like blind resume reviews and inclusive job descriptions to attract diverse talents. Investing in mentorship programs is also crucial for retaining female employees.

Moving Beyond Tokenism

While progress has been made, genuine representation—beyond token figures—is crucial. Companies and institutions must ensure that women’s voices lead rather than merely participate in conversations.
